About The Role

Summary

  • Responsible for repairing and maintaining the operation of all City vehicles.
  • Essential Duties and Responsibilities include the following. Other duties may be assigned .
  • Perform preventative maintenance on city vehicles.
  • Diagnose and repair city vehicles.
  • Order necessary parts as needed.
  • Maintain a clean and orderly Fleet Shop.
  • Complete work labor and task information.

Minimum Qualifications

  • High School Diploma or General Equivalency Diploma (GED)
  • 2 years related experience
  • Must own basic hand and air tools

Or an equivalent combination of education and experience sufficient to successfully perform the essential functions of the job.

Preferred Qualifications

Education/ Experience

  • 6 months to 1 year advanced training in automotive mechanics
  • 2-4 years experience in automotive shop repair and diagnosis

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

  • General knowledge of automotive repair and diagnostics
  • General knowledge of Fleet software processes
  • Skill in utilizing Shop Key software
  • Skill in performing preventative maintenance on vehicles

Licenses and Certifications

Must obtain 1 ASE Certification within one year of hire Valid Class A Commercial Texas driver's license or the ability to obtain within 6 months of hire
